Boxes
 

My immediate attraction to painting in large scale naturally drew me to the making of murals. However, after constant searches for a legal wall and the experience of commissions' creative limitations, I needed to figure something out. I wanted the freedom to create on my own terms but also wanted to preserve the extraordinarily large scales. The use of cardboard as a material evolved in two to three dimension allowing me to stack individual boxes to create a wall. My paintings are used to create an immersive set design that elevates the experience. The boxes are flattened after the show for the ease of storage and transport.
